Frédèric Labat is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, Frédèric Labat has authored 87 papers receiving a total of 3.0k indexed citations (citations by other indexed papers that have themselves been cited), including 67 papers in Materials Chemistry, 34 papers in Electrical and Electronic Engineering and 30 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in Frédèric Labat’s work include Advanced Photocatalysis Techniques (21 papers), Quantum Dots Synthesis And Properties (17 papers) and TiO2 Photocatalysis and Solar Cells (16 papers). Frédèric Labat is often cited by papers focused on Advanced Photocatalysis Techniques (21 papers), Quantum Dots Synthesis And Properties (17 papers) and TiO2 Photocatalysis and Solar Cells (16 papers). Frédèric Labat collaborates with scholars based in France, Italy and United States. Frédèric Labat's co-authors include Carlo Adamo, Ilaria Ciofini, Thierry Pauporté, Philippe Baranek, Tangui Le Bahers, Christian Minot, Christophe Domain, Chiara Ricca, Armelle Ringuedé and M. Cassir and has published in prestigious journals such as Journal of the American Chemical Society, Advanced Materials and The Journal of Chemical Physics.
